框架
框架
你是魔鬼吧
我站在你面前,你看看我,又有几分像从前?
展开
-
go-micro框架的QuickStart
go-micro是基于grpc的一个框架,一样也是用protobuf进行序列化,主要设计哲学是“可插拔”,主要是用于分布式系统开发。至于为什么用go-micro,主要是它对grpc封装的很好,让我们可以更便利。 下面是它的架构图 同样的一开始也是要编写.proto 文件 hello.proto文件 syntax = "proto3"; //指定语法版本 package hell...原创 2019-04-02 22:25:34 · 436 阅读 · 0 评论 -
beego框架搭建的数据库与系统时间不匹配
在使用数据库过程中有不少地方需要使用到时间,而在beego里,根据官方文档里说“从某一版本开始,驱动默认使用 UTC 时间,而非本地时间,所以请指定时区参数或者全部以 UTC 时间存取”,所以可能会出现数据库里的时间和本地时间不匹配 来看看实例 建了个表 type Upload struct { Id int User ...原创 2018-11-18 00:27:48 · 835 阅读 · 0 评论 -
grpc-go框架的QuickStart
gRPC 是由 google 开发,是一款语言中立、平台中立、开源的远程过程调用(RPC)系统。gRPC 默认使用 protocol buffers,这是 Google 开源的一套成熟的结构数据序列化机制,据说是业界序列化速度最快的协议。 而grpc-go是grpc的一种,因为这是远程通信的,所以需要转化成字节序列,再以二进制序列的形式在网络上传送。所以我们在最开始的时候需要编写一个.proto ...原创 2019-03-27 21:24:25 · 1127 阅读 · 0 评论